Engine Type:
Air-cooled, four-stroke, flat twin (boxer) engine
Displacement:
1170 cc (71.4 cu in)
Bore X Stroke:
101 mm x 73 mm (3.98 in x 2.87 in)
Compression Ratio:
12.0:1
Valve Train:
DOHC (Double Overhead Camshaft), four valves per cylinder
Cooling System:
Air/Oil cooling
Horsepower:
105 hp (78 kW) at 7500 rpm (approximate, for the model year)
Torque:
115 Nm (85 lb-ft) at 6000 rpm (approximate, for the model year)
Fuel Delivery:
Electronic fuel injection (EFI) with dual throttle bodies
Fuel Type:
Unleaded premium gasoline (95 RON recommended)
Emissions Control:
Closed-loop catalytic converter

Oil Change Interval:
Typically every 10,000 km (6,000 miles) or annually, whichever comes first. Refer to manual for exact specifications.
Valve Adjustment Interval:
Every 20,000 km (12,000 miles).
Spark Plug Replacement:
Every 20,000 km (12,000 miles).
Engine Oil Type:
BMW Motorrad recommends specific viscosity grades, typically SAE 15W-50 or 20W-50 synthetic motorcycle oil meeting BMW approval (e.g., BMW Longlife-01 or equivalent). Consult manual for exact spec.
Engine Oil Capacity:
Approximately 4 liters (4.2 US quarts) with filter change.
Coolant Type:
BMW Motorrad Coolant (Blue) or equivalent ethylene glycol-based coolant with corrosion inhibitors.
Driveshaft Spline Wear:
Lubrication of driveshaft splines is critical to prevent premature wear. Manual details inspection and lubrication intervals.
Clutch Actuator Seal:
Potential for leaks from the clutch slave cylinder seal. Manual provides replacement procedure.
Fuel Pump Relay:
Some models may experience issues with the fuel pump relay. Manual assists in diagnosis.
Brand Origins:
BMW Motorrad, a division of Bayerische Motoren Werke AG, has a long history dating back to the early 20th century, known for engineering excellence.
Gs Lineage:
The R1200GS lineage traces back to the R80G/S, which pioneered the adventure touring segment. The R1200GS Adventure builds upon this legacy with enhanced comfort, range, and off-road capability.
K25 Generation:
The K25 designation refers to a specific generation of the R1200GS, which saw evolutionary improvements over its predecessors.
